PPSC Recruitment 2026 Research Officer out for 16 Posts
The Punjab Public Service Commission (PPSC) has released the official notification for Research Officer Recruitment 2026, announcing 16 vacancies in the Economic Policy & Planning Board and the State Directorate of Statistics under the Government of Punjab.
Eligible candidates must hold a Master’s degree with at least 50% marks in Economics, Agricultural Economics, Commerce, or Statistics, along with a minimum of one year of relevant experience in economic planning, project appraisal, research, or statistical work. Additionally, candidates must have passed Matriculation with Punjabi as a compulsory or elective subject. The age limit is 18–37 years, with applicable age relaxations as per Punjab Government rules.
The posts offer a monthly salary of ₹47,600 along with allowances and benefits as per state government norms, making this an excellent opportunity for postgraduate candidates interested in research and statistical officer roles in the public sector. The online application deadline is 12 April 2026.

Eligibility Criteria
- Research Officer (Group-A) – Economic Policy & Planning Board: Candidates must have a Master’s degree with at least 50% marks in Economics, Agricultural Economics, or Commerce, along with a minimum of 1 year of experience in economic planning, project appraisal, research, or compilation work. Matriculation with Punjabi as a compulsory or elective subject is also required.
- Research Officer (Group-A) – State Directorate of Statistics: Candidates must hold a Master’s degree with at least 50% marks in Economics, Agricultural Economics, Statistics, or Commerce with Statistics, along with a minimum of 1 year of experience in statistical work. Matriculation with Punjabi as a compulsory or elective subject is mandatory.

Age Limits
- Minimum Age: 18 years Maximum Age: 37 years Age Relaxation: As per government rules:
- Punjab Government / All India Government employees: up to 45 years
- SC / BC Punjab candidates: up to 42 years
- Widows / certain categories of women: up to 42 years
- Persons with Disabilities (Punjab): up to 47 years
- Ex-Servicemen (Punjab): age relaxation equal to service period + 3 years
